AUT 101 - Automotive Maintenance

3 Credits, 7 Contact Hours
1 lecture period 6 lab periods

Automotive Maintenance. Techniques of routine vehicle maintenance. Includes customer vehicle identification and handling, new vehicle pre-delivery inspection and preparation, safety inspection, lubrication tasks, light line tasks, and fluid flushing.

Course Learning Outcomes
  1. Perform an engine oil and filter change on a typical vehicle
  2. Perform an automatic transmission/transaxle fluid change on a typical vehicle
  3. Perform a fluid change on a manual transmission, differential, and/or transfer case
  4. Perform a coolant drain and fill, R&R wipers, hoses, and belts
  5. Perform a tire inspection and rotation
  6. Perform a comprehensive vehicle inspection

Outline:
  1. Safety
    1. Work habits
    2. Occupational Safety Health Administration (OSHA) regulations
  2. Customer Vehicle Identification and Handling
    1. Work orders
    2. Key storage and vehicle identification
    3. Protective covers and cleanliness
    4. New Vehicle Pre-Delivery Inspection (PDI) and Preparation
  3. Preparation and inspection forms
    1. Underhood inspection
    2. Under vehicle inspection
    3. Body-exterior inspection
    4. Body-interior inspection
    5. Pre-road test
    6. Items normally tested by road test
  4. Safety Inspection
    1. Brake system inspection
    2. Tire condition and pressure
    3. Lights, horn and wiper operation
    4. Steering and suspension inspection
    5. Exhaust inspection
    6. Fuel system inspection
    7. Seat belt operation
    8. Glass and mirror inspection
    9. Body and structure inspection
    10. Battery and battery cables testing and inspection
    11. U-joint and CV joint inspection
  5. Lubrication Technician Tasks
    1. Request/work orders and customer history
    2. Chassis lubrication
    3. Engine oil and filter changes
    4. Automatic transmission fluid and filter changes
    5. Standard transmission, differential and transfer case oil changes
    6. Filter changes
      1. Fuel
      2. Air
      3. Charcoal canister
      4. Positive crankcase ventilation (PCV)
    7. Twenty seven point inspection of leaks and hazards
  6. Light Line Technician Tasks
    1. Inspect, replace, and adjust fan belts
    2. Inspect, replace radiator, and heater hoses
    3. Inspect and replace wiper blades
    4. Inspect and replace head and tail lamps
    5. Clean, inspect, and test batteries
    6. Turn and hazard warning circuit testing and replacement
    7. Water pump and fan clutch inspection
    8. Shock absorber inspection/testing
    9. Tire rotation and inspection
    10. Brake systems inspection/testing
    11. Hoist operation and vehicle lifting points
